Intense competitor . . . plays hard every time she steps on the field . . . expected to have another good season . . . has fun on the base paths and wreaks havoc on opposing defenses . . . can really cover some ground in the outfield.

2007 (Sophomore): Named to the 2007 Ohio Valley Conference All-Tournament team after finishing the three-day competition with a .455 batting average . . . she went 5-for-11 at the OVC Tournament and was a perfect 2-for-2 in stolen base attempts . . . tied the school's single-season record with 19 stolen bases . . . finished the year with a near-perfect 19-of-20 mark in stolen base attempts . . . concluded the season ranked third in the OVC with 19 stolen bases . . . ranked third on Samford's all-time stolen bases list with 34 . . . turned in the team's top batting average with a .304 mark, and finished the season on a tear by batting .426 in the final 13 games . . . tallied a team-high 49 hits and two triples . . . led the team with a .373 batting average with runners on base . . . batted a Bulldogs-best .333 (15-of-45) with two outs . . . turned in the team's longest hitting streak as she hit safely in eight-straight games against Eastern Kentucky, Tennessee State and Morehead State . . . compiled 12 multiple-hit games, including a pair of three-hit outings against both Morehead State April 28 and UT Martin May 11 . . . earned her second varsity letter.

2006 (Freshman): Member of Samford's prestigious Dog Pound Club for her hard work in the weight room . . . played in 51 of the team's 58 games and made 46 appearances in the starting lineup . . . spent most of her time in the outfield and played 20 games at both center and right field . . . also started five games at shortstop . . . acted as the Bulldogs' primary leadoff hitter and led the team with 15 stolen bases . . . was 15-for-18 on stolen-base attempts and scored a team-high 24 runs . . . finished the season second in batting average (.259) and tallied seven runs batted in . . . registered 35 hits and was tied for second on the team in the category . . . turned in a .378 batting average with runners on base . . . batted .857 with runners on third and less than two outs . . . earned a .643 success rate in advancing base runners . . . finished the season with seven multiple-hit games and a three-hit performance against Houston Feb. 18 . . . holds the fifth-longest current hitting streak in the Ohio Valley Conference as she concluded league play with a five-game hitting streak . . . finished seventh in the OVC in stolen bases (15) . . . went 2-for-3 with two runs scored and a pair of RBI against Sam Houston State Feb. 19 . . . turned in a 2-for-3 performance versus Troy March 30 and also finished with a run and an RBI . . . earned her first varsity letter.

High School: Earned first-team All-Area honors as a senior at Fort Walton Beach High School . . . led her prep squad to a regional final appearance as a junior . . . is a member of her high school's Hall of Fame . . . a Wendy's High School Heisman nominee. . . was a four-year starter on the softball team and a three-year starter in basketball . . . earned second-team All-Area honors in basketball and received the Florida Above the Rim Award . . . competed in the ASA Gold National Championships . . . batted .311 for the High Intensity Gold club team, leading the squad in stolen bases . . . tallied a .290 batting average at FWBHS and helped lead her team to its first two playoff appearances in 2004 and 2005.

Personal: Born March 23, 1987 . . . daughter of Mike and Kelly Owens . . . father played football at Austin Peay . . . majoring in exercise science (pre-physical therapy).
